Buying Guide: 8 Inch Wall Mount Fan Essentials
What to consider for small spaces
When choosing an 8 inch wall mount, consider oscillation range, tilt capability, and the number of speed settings. Wider oscillation and higher tilt give more versatile airflow across corners, which is crucial in tight rooms.
Remote vs. wired control
Remotes add convenience, especially in bedrooms or offices, but rely on battery replacement. Wired remotes often stay attached and reduce the chance of misplacement. Decide which control style best fits your usage pattern.
Timer options and energy use
Multiple timer settings help you run fans only when needed, conserving energy. Look for settings that fit your daily routine, such as sleep or work sessions, to maximize efficiency without sacrificing comfort.

Frequently asked questions
- What is the typical airflow range for these 8 inch wall fans? Most models offer 90° horizontal oscillation and up to 120° vertical tilt, providing broad coverage in small rooms.
- Do these fans require professional installation? No. They are designed for wall mounting with standard hardware and basic tools, though verify wall type and compatible mounting brackets.
- Are remote-controlled fans safer for children? Remote controls add convenience but keep the devices out of reach of curious hands to prevent tampering.
- How important is noise level for bedrooms? Low noise is desirable for uninterrupted sleep; choose models with lower dB ratings and understand that speed settings influence noise.
- Can these fans be used outdoors or in RVs? Many are suited for RVs and semi-outdoor spaces, but verify weather exposure suitability and power source compatibility for outdoor use.
- What should I check before buying a wall mount fan? Dimension fit, oscillation angles, control type, timer options, cord length, and the ease of installation are key factors to compare.
